Writing a new book

The DeMoulas family, who owns and operates the Market Basket stores has been at odds for the longest time but since June of this year, when the board controlled by Arthur S. DeMoulas managed to fire his cousin, Arthur T. DeMoulas, is when the proverbial hit the fan.

Some management, employees and warehouse workers, in their free time, have been picketing in front of the 71 stores the company has thru Massachusetts and New Hampshire.  Others, more radical, who refuse to work for the new CEO, have lost their jobs.

A recent job fair that was attended only by a handful of job seekers should give Arthur S. and his board, a subliminal message that not even in this economy, with rampant unemployment, people want to work for him.

Intelligent shoppers have joined the group of loyal employees, concerned that the new management wants to increase prices to benefit the shareholders.  It was not a secret that Market Basket has the better prices of the region without sacrificing quality.

This group of hard working women and men are writing a new book on the relationship between labor and management.  They are not asking for more salary, they are not asking for more benefits.  What they are asking has never been seen before: the return of their beloved CEO Arthur T.
